In "Bloody Fool For Love: A Spike Prequel," readers delve into the backstory of Spike, the charming yet ruthless vampire from the "Buffy the Vampire Slayer" universe. Set in the gritty streets of early 20th-century London, the narrative explores Spike’s tumultuous relationships and his obsession with Drusilla. As he navigates a world filled with danger, betrayal, and romance, Spike grapples with his identity as a vampire torn between his violent nature and his longing for love. The term Young Adult (YA) is used for books which have the following characteristics: (1) aimed at ages 12-18 years, US grades 7-12, UK school years 8-15, (2) around 50-75k words long, (3) main character is aged 12-18 years, (4) topics include self-reflection, internal conflict vs external, analyzing life and its meaning, (5) point of view is often in the first person, and (6) swearing, violence, romance and sexuality are allowed.
